West Dulwich station ensures a smooth journey experience, featuring a ticket office open from 06:40 to 19:30 during weekdays, with slightly reduced hours on weekends. The ticket machines are accessible and located at the station forecourt, allowing passengers to collect tickets purchased online with ease. The station proudly supports smartcard issuance and validation, making it even easier for regular commuters.
For those who require assistance, staff at West Dulwich are available to help during the station's operating hours. Unfortunately, the station is categorized as having no step-free access, so travelers with mobility impairments may face challenges. However, arrangements can be made for additional support by contacting their assistance team, ensuring no traveler is left stranded.
Practical amenities aside, what's missing at West Dulwich are certain comforts such as public toilets, refreshments, and retail shops. As a station that focuses on the essentials, it provides a secure, CCTV-monitored environment, without the frills found in larger stations. If you're looking to park a bicycle, there are 10 spaces available, but do note, facilities for cycle hire are not present at this station.

Manor Park Station is equipped with a range of facilities ensuring a comfortable travel experience. The station features a ticket office open during generous hours throughout the week and both traditional and accessible ticket machines for seamless ticket collection. With step-free access available across all platforms, it's nominated as an Accessibility Category A station, ensuring effortless navigation for everyone.
For those valuing connectivity, the station offers public Wi-Fi and several help points to assist you during your travel. Remember, if you require any assistance, the staff at Manor Park operate both Turn Up and Go and pre-booked assistance services. Additionally, while luggage storage isn't available, the presence of CCTV ensures a safe and secure environment.
